People & Culture Coordinator| Kew

We have a new and exciting role in our Head Office for a People & Culture (Employee Service Centre) Coordinator.

This is a fixed term contract until September 2025.

As People & Culture Coordinator you are responsible for providing P&C services support to employees, line managers and the in-business People & Culture teams, including contract preparation, answering general P&C queries, employee benefits administration, and P&C system support.

This is a fantastic first-step into the world of Human Resources and will provide you with a real flavour for how our business fits together and how a well-oiled People and Culture function plays a key supportive role to the broader business

A day in the life of

  • Contract management prepare and distribute new and change of employment contracts for all our Retail and Support Centre employees
  • Primary source for HRIS and LMS Administration
  • Maintain new starter pack documentation in line with legislation and superannuation requirements
  • Assist new starters with employment queries and troubleshoot employee benefits queries and issues
  • Respond to general People & Culture related enquiries from employees and line managers e.g. employee benefits, pay/payroll, contracts, statutory entitlements
  • Provide assistance to our employee benefit Partner companies
What experience do I have?

  • Degree qualification in Human Resources or related field
  • Customer service focus and passion and experience in a customer service or admin support function previously
  • Advanced PC Skills including Excel & Word
  • You can multitask and maintain poise under pressure requests for advice or assistance will come from all angles and on each occasion the recipient will expect you to prioritise their request(s)
  • You have extremely high attention to detail preparing contracts requires high accuracy levels and a tolerance to some repetitive tasks
  • Time management and organisational skills are a must, along with you being able to use initiative and adapt in an everchanging environment

Who are we?

Hanes Brands Australasia is home to some of Australia's most iconic brands, and we are proud to be part the US powerhouse Hanes Brands Inc, one of the world's largest manufacturer and marketer of basic apparel brands.

We have 18 brands in our HBA portfolio, including Bonds, Champion, Berlei, Jockey, Sheridan and Bras N Things, and a number of offices across Australia and New Zealand.

Our Head Office is in Kew, Melbourne; we have multiple sites in Sydney, offices in Auckland and factories in China.

We're a household name delivering beautiful comfy products that Aussies just love. And with six hugely successful e-commerce sites, an extensive and rapidly growing store network, amazing and well-established wholesale partnerships and a growing international presence, the future is looking bright
